Sur de l'avoir vu mais je m'en soiviens pas.. Comment modifie-t-on le path sous vista..
Exactement comme sous NT4, W2K, W2K3, XP, W2K8 ... ! Cela n'a pas changé d'un poil ...
On peut définir le contenu de PATH :
1) Par la commande ... "PATH" ============================= copier-coller de l'aide en ligne : Affiche ou définit un chemin de recherche des fichiers exécutables.
PATH [[lecteur:]chemin[;...][;%PATH%] PATH ;
"Entrez PATH ; pour effacer les chemins de recherche et indiquer à cmd.exe de ne chercher que dans le répertoire en cours. Entrez PATH sans paramètres pour afficher le chemin de recherche en cours. L'ajout de %PATH% dans le paramètre du nouveau chemin permet d'ajouter celui-ci à l'ancien chemin de recherche."
NB: cette modif est temporaire (le temps de la session)
2) par la commande SET : ============================= SET <nom-de-variable>=<contenu-de-la-variable> SET path=c:windows;c:program files;......machin
NB: cette modif est temporaire (le temps de la session)
3) depuis le panneau de config Système : ============================= (clic droit/propriétés sur le poste de travail p.ex.) Paramètres système avancés
ou encore (plus rapide) en exécutant la commande : sysdm.cpl @0,3
Bouton "Variables d'environnement" "Variables système" (ou "Variables utilsiateur pour ...") Sélectionner "PATH" Bouton "Modifier" Taper la nouvelle valeur OK OK OK
NB: cette modif est permanente
4) depuis la BDR (pour les "accros" !) : ============================= Valeur commune à tous les comptes : HKLMSYSTEMCurrentControlSetControlSession ManagerEnvironmentPath (type REG_EXPAND_SZ)
Valeur spécifique au compte en cours : HKCUEnvironmentPath (type REG_SZ)
NB: cette modif est permanente, mais nécessite une réouverture de session
5) Par programmation (applis ou scripts) ============================= Exemple : Le script ci-dessous ("AddPath.vbs") sert à ajouter au "PATH" le dossier passé en paramètres
----------- couper ici ----------- Set Args= Wscript.Arguments if args.count=0 then wscript.quit Set fso=Wscript.GetObject("Scripting.FileSystemObject") Dossier=args(0) If not fso.FolderExists(Dossier) then Wscript.echo "Le dossier " & Dossier & " n'existe pas!" Wscript.quit end if Set shell = WScript.CreateObject("WScript.Shell") Set env=Shell.Environment("system") env("Path")=env("Path") & ";" & Dossier ----------- couper ici -----------
Exemple d'utilisation :
cscript h:outilsscriptsaddpath.vbs "c:trucs à la conteststrucmuche" (les guillemets sont indispensables s'il y a des espaces dans le nom du dossier)
NB: cette modif est permanente, mais nécessite une réouverture de "shell"
-- May the Force be with You! La Connaissance s'accroît quand on la partage ---------------------------------------------------------- Jean-Claude BELLAMY [MVP] - http://www.bellamyjc.org
"Dc" <dc@ctc-soft.com> a écrit dans le message de
news:mn.839c7d89f2733b91.95488@ctc-soft.com...
Bjr,
Sur de l'avoir vu mais je m'en soiviens pas..
Comment modifie-t-on le path sous vista..
Exactement comme sous NT4, W2K, W2K3, XP, W2K8 ... !
Cela n'a pas changé d'un poil ...
On peut définir le contenu de PATH :
1) Par la commande ... "PATH"
============================= copier-coller de l'aide en ligne :
Affiche ou définit un chemin de recherche des fichiers exécutables.
PATH [[lecteur:]chemin[;...][;%PATH%]
PATH ;
"Entrez PATH ; pour effacer les chemins de recherche et
indiquer à cmd.exe de ne chercher que dans le répertoire
en cours.
Entrez PATH sans paramètres pour afficher le chemin de recherche
en cours. L'ajout de %PATH% dans le paramètre du nouveau
chemin permet d'ajouter celui-ci à l'ancien chemin de recherche."
NB: cette modif est temporaire (le temps de la session)
2) par la commande SET :
============================= SET <nom-de-variable>=<contenu-de-la-variable>
SET path=c:windows;c:program files;......machin
NB: cette modif est temporaire (le temps de la session)
3) depuis le panneau de config Système :
=============================
(clic droit/propriétés sur le poste de travail p.ex.)
Paramètres système avancés
ou encore (plus rapide) en exécutant la commande :
sysdm.cpl @0,3
Bouton "Variables d'environnement"
"Variables système" (ou "Variables utilsiateur pour ...")
Sélectionner "PATH"
Bouton "Modifier"
Taper la nouvelle valeur
OK
OK
OK
NB: cette modif est permanente
4) depuis la BDR (pour les "accros" !) :
============================= Valeur commune à tous les comptes :
HKLMSYSTEMCurrentControlSetControlSession ManagerEnvironmentPath
(type REG_EXPAND_SZ)
Valeur spécifique au compte en cours :
HKCUEnvironmentPath
(type REG_SZ)
NB: cette modif est permanente, mais nécessite une réouverture de session
5) Par programmation (applis ou scripts)
=============================
Exemple :
Le script ci-dessous ("AddPath.vbs") sert à
ajouter au "PATH" le dossier passé en paramètres
----------- couper ici -----------
Set Args= Wscript.Arguments
if args.count=0 then wscript.quit
Set fso=Wscript.GetObject("Scripting.FileSystemObject")
Dossier=args(0)
If not fso.FolderExists(Dossier) then
Wscript.echo "Le dossier " & Dossier & " n'existe pas!"
Wscript.quit
end if
Set shell = WScript.CreateObject("WScript.Shell")
Set env=Shell.Environment("system")
env("Path")=env("Path") & ";" & Dossier
----------- couper ici -----------
Exemple d'utilisation :
cscript h:outilsscriptsaddpath.vbs "c:trucs à la
conteststrucmuche"
(les guillemets sont indispensables s'il y a des espaces dans le nom du
dossier)
NB: cette modif est permanente, mais nécessite une réouverture de "shell"
--
May the Force be with You!
La Connaissance s'accroît quand on la partage
----------------------------------------------------------
Jean-Claude BELLAMY [MVP] - http://www.bellamyjc.org
Sur de l'avoir vu mais je m'en soiviens pas.. Comment modifie-t-on le path sous vista..
Exactement comme sous NT4, W2K, W2K3, XP, W2K8 ... ! Cela n'a pas changé d'un poil ...
On peut définir le contenu de PATH :
1) Par la commande ... "PATH" ============================= copier-coller de l'aide en ligne : Affiche ou définit un chemin de recherche des fichiers exécutables.
PATH [[lecteur:]chemin[;...][;%PATH%] PATH ;
"Entrez PATH ; pour effacer les chemins de recherche et indiquer à cmd.exe de ne chercher que dans le répertoire en cours. Entrez PATH sans paramètres pour afficher le chemin de recherche en cours. L'ajout de %PATH% dans le paramètre du nouveau chemin permet d'ajouter celui-ci à l'ancien chemin de recherche."
NB: cette modif est temporaire (le temps de la session)
2) par la commande SET : ============================= SET <nom-de-variable>=<contenu-de-la-variable> SET path=c:windows;c:program files;......machin
NB: cette modif est temporaire (le temps de la session)
3) depuis le panneau de config Système : ============================= (clic droit/propriétés sur le poste de travail p.ex.) Paramètres système avancés
ou encore (plus rapide) en exécutant la commande : sysdm.cpl @0,3
Bouton "Variables d'environnement" "Variables système" (ou "Variables utilsiateur pour ...") Sélectionner "PATH" Bouton "Modifier" Taper la nouvelle valeur OK OK OK
NB: cette modif est permanente
4) depuis la BDR (pour les "accros" !) : ============================= Valeur commune à tous les comptes : HKLMSYSTEMCurrentControlSetControlSession ManagerEnvironmentPath (type REG_EXPAND_SZ)
Valeur spécifique au compte en cours : HKCUEnvironmentPath (type REG_SZ)
NB: cette modif est permanente, mais nécessite une réouverture de session
5) Par programmation (applis ou scripts) ============================= Exemple : Le script ci-dessous ("AddPath.vbs") sert à ajouter au "PATH" le dossier passé en paramètres
----------- couper ici ----------- Set Args= Wscript.Arguments if args.count=0 then wscript.quit Set fso=Wscript.GetObject("Scripting.FileSystemObject") Dossier=args(0) If not fso.FolderExists(Dossier) then Wscript.echo "Le dossier " & Dossier & " n'existe pas!" Wscript.quit end if Set shell = WScript.CreateObject("WScript.Shell") Set env=Shell.Environment("system") env("Path")=env("Path") & ";" & Dossier ----------- couper ici -----------
Exemple d'utilisation :
cscript h:outilsscriptsaddpath.vbs "c:trucs à la conteststrucmuche" (les guillemets sont indispensables s'il y a des espaces dans le nom du dossier)
NB: cette modif est permanente, mais nécessite une réouverture de "shell"
-- May the Force be with You! La Connaissance s'accroît quand on la partage ---------------------------------------------------------- Jean-Claude BELLAMY [MVP] - http://www.bellamyjc.org
Dc
Bjr,
Dc a couché sur son écran :
Bjr,
Merci a tous, ca devait etre trop simple pour passer a coté...:-))
bonne soiree.
-- ------------------------------------------------------------- www.ctc-soft.com Gestion biblo-documentaire (free-share) Comptabilité shareware Logiciels de Gestion de saisie terrain Spécialisé Tournées de boulangers -------------------------------------------------------------
Bjr,
Dc a couché sur son écran :
Bjr,
Merci a tous, ca devait etre trop simple pour passer a coté...:-))
bonne soiree.
--
-------------------------------------------------------------
www.ctc-soft.com
Gestion biblo-documentaire (free-share)
Comptabilité shareware
Logiciels de Gestion de saisie terrain
Spécialisé Tournées de boulangers
-------------------------------------------------------------